I agree with all the reviews I have read. This book is so worth a thumbs up. In fact I loved this book so much i listened to it once and reread it three times! So Jordan meets a weird professor at her brother and best friends wedding. She ends up following him to a small town in Texas called Serenity. Days later she finds his dead body in her car. What dose she do ? She calls her brother Nick and he and his partner Noah come to the rescue. Nick leaves them and goes home to Boston.But things get better for her. Jordan and Noah discover that they truly love each other. So when Jordan gets shot, Noah finds her shooter and kills him to protect her. They end up getting engaged. Which is surprising because Noah never has had a long relation with one woman.
